It’s up to you as players to encourage friends to come out and ensure your favourite Side Tournaments get played. \nPLEASE CLICK AND READ CAREFULLY \nhttp://bit.ly/2m88veL \nWHAT IS RED BULL PROVING GROUNDS \nRed Bull Proving Grounds is the name of the regional Qualifier tournaments being hosted by the best tournament organizers (TOs) across North America where amateur players can prove themselves to be best in the country to earn a seat in the Red Bull Battle Grounds bracket. The TOs own and operate their own events; Red Bull is supporting as a partner. \nMore info on Red Bull Proving Grounds can be found here: http://provinggrounds.redbull.com/ \nPHASE 1 – QUALIFIER TOURNAMENTS \nThis year\, the series has been greatly expanded. Last year\, 1 representative was sent from Canada. This year\, 3 participating cities (Toronto / Montreal / Vancouver) will send THREE representatives to show who the best Region is. The top 3 will form a team that represents their region in the Red Bull Proving Grounds finals. Qualifiers work just like last year. A series of Ranking Battles taking place once per month. \nPHASE 1 POINTS PLACEMENT POINTS \n1st 300 \n2nd 250 \n3rd 225 \n4th 200 \n5th tie (2) 175 \n7th tie (2) 150 \n9th tie (4) 125 \n13th tie (4) 100 \n17th tie (8) 75 \n25th tie (8) 50 \n33rd tie (16) 30 \n49th tie (16) 20 \n65th and up 10 \nPHASE 2 – RED BULL PROVING GROUNDS REGIONALS \nRed Bull Proving Grounds has doubled in size. There are now 12 Regions to last year’s 6 and they’ve been split into Divisions of East & West. The 6 teams from each Division will face off against each other in a Round Robin tournament in Santa Monica California. The top team to come out of that tournament will move onto the Championship Match. \nPHASE 3 – CHAMPIONSHIP MATCH \nThe 2 qualifying teams from each Division will face off in the FInals to determine the top team in Red Bull Proving Grounds. This will be a 3v3 Team Tournament but the winning team must win by 2 sets for a conclusive winner. \nGRAND PRIZE \n1st place: $6000USD ($2000USD per team member) Round trip to Evolution 2017 for the Team AND the top 8 of the winning Leader board. Entry into Evolution 2017 Hotel for 4 nights at Mandalay Bay \nEVENT DATES \n(Spring Season): \nSaturday April 1st \nSaturday May 6th \nSaturday June 3rd \n(Summer Season) \nSaturday July 1st \nSaturday August 5th \nSaturday September 2nd \nSaturday October 7th \nDISCLAIMER FOR US RESIDENTS: \nWe are always happy to have friends from the United States participate in tournaments. However; it must be noted that US residents are not eligible for Red Bull Proving Grounds points. There’s no team to come to your rescue in these head-to-head showdowns. Only one player can emerge victorious! \nRed Bull Player One is a 1v1 League of Legends tournament instead of the typical 5v5. There are three tournament brackets (Beginner\, Amateur\, Pro) each with their own prize purses. Everyone starts in round robin pools and are sent to compete in a specific bracket with a different prize purse depending on their record in pools.
